About the Role

This role involves managing and maintaining critical infrastructure within a large-scale data center. Responsibilities include operating and maintaining mission-critical electrical and HVAC systems, such as switchgear, generators, UPS systems, chillers, cooling towers, and computer room air handlers, while adhering to safety procedures. The engineer will perform routine and emergency maintenance on electrical, mechanical, and fire/life safety equipment, and monitor facility systems using BMS, EPMS, and HMI platforms.
